Beschreibung
This is a text for a first course on modern algebra, usually taught in the
second year of a degree course. It gives wider coverage than most other
texts on the subject, and omits the less significant aspects to
concentrate on the essentials. It features plenty of examples and
exercises with solutions and so is ideally suited for self-study.

Inhaltsverzeichnis
1 Sets and Mappings.- 2 The Integers.- 3 Introduction to Rings.- 4 Introduction to Groups.- 5 Rings.- 6 Topics in Group Theory.- Hints to Solutions.- Suggestions for Further Study.
